Default ATP Commercial Rating

Why is it at ATP you can get your multi-commercial with only 5 hours of twin training? Dont you have to have 20 hours of dual rec'd?

see 61.63 (c)(4)....as long as they have the same grade certificate (i.e. commercial single-engine), there are really no requirements....I believe ATP does it as an add on
